They conduct a entrance exam called VSAT through which we can get admission in the college with high chances of scholarship. One can also directly get admission into the college through JEE mains or the local state level exam. The cut off is reachable and the exam is online based so getting good score is not that hard. The total fee to pay per year is 2,60,000 actually but I have a scholarship of 30% so i pay near about 1.8 LPA . During admission to book our seat we have to pay 20,000 in advance and we also have to pay CDA fee of 5000 every year and Exam fee 2000. There is no reservations for SC,ST,OBC etc. Actually one of my friend pay 2lpa annum because she has 10 - 15% scholarship and my another friend have 50% scholarship so he/she approximately pay 1 - 1.5 LPA . There are few scholarships available like merit cum need, other state ,recommendations etc. I secured merit-cum need scholarship.

Considering current job market the Placements and job opportunities are satisfactory with mass hiring companies such as Accenture, Infosys and Capgemini being the highest bulk recruiting service based companies where 20-30 students get placed out of a class of strength 70, students are asked to register in their Third year for placements , The eligibility criteria is to not have any active backlogs and ready with structured resume though students are filtered with their CGPA , they will be rounds of aptitude and problem solving and having good DSA background will help a lot . The Highest packages is from Infosys which give 16+ LPA to students with advanced DSA knowledge but majority are placed between 4.5 - 6 LPA . Many students opt for higher studies by preparing for competitive exams or use their strong alumni network to get referrals are big Tech companies.
